27% of South Koreans aged 20-50 hold crypto assets, and 70% plan to continue investing
8 hours ago
Odaily News According to the latest report from Hana Financial Research Institute, 27% of South Koreans aged 20 to 50 hold crypto assets, which account for an average of 14% of their financial assets. Among them, the 40-year-old group has the highest holding ratio, reaching 31%. 70% of respondents plan to further increase their investment in the future, mainly due to growth potential, asset diversification and optimization of savings structure. The study also pointed out that Korean investors are shifting from short-term speculation to fixed investment and medium-term holdings, and are more dependent on formal platforms for obtaining information. Although market volatility remains a major concern, young people, constrained by employment and real estate pressures, have regarded crypto assets as their main investment outlet. (Cointelegraph)
